Sec. 13. At least once every two (2) years the county surveyor or a representative of the soil and water conservation district in which the land is located shall inspect each parcel of land that is classified as a filter strip. On each inspection trip, if possible, the inspector shall inspect the parcel with the owner and shall point out to the owner any needed improvement. In addition, the inspector shall give the owner a written report of the inspection and the inspector's recommendations. A permanent record of each inspection shall be maintained in the office of the county surveyor.
